    Moon Phase for Jan 07

    From my scouting I have noticed that on a full moon bucks tend to bed down earlier (around 7:15 to 7:30) but they do tend to get up and stretch several times through the day. On a half moon the bucks tend to bed down around the same time if there is a full moon. Now on a quarter moon or no moon I tend to see bucks bed down closer to 8:30 and still get up every now and then to stretch. This is not gonna be written in any book it is just what I have seen in the scouting I have done this year.

    Dad's First Coues

    My dad a 28 year Arizona resident went on his 10th coues hunt this weekend. He was finally successful. I would like to say that scouting really is the key to being successful. We woke up Friday morning at 3:45 and made breakfast and packed our lunches. We left camp at 4:10 and drove to our parking spot and arrived there about 4:45 and got up on our perch by 5:15 (the fastest we have ever made it there by 10 minutes). So now we get setup and wait for the sun to start to come up. I start to glass at 6:05 and my dad locates 2 does on a hill at 6:20. I continue to pick apart the small fingers and locate a small spike at 6:25. I continue to pick apart the same finger thinking there will be more buck and locate 2 other buck at 6:30. My dad said he would shoot anything that was a fork or larger. Both of these bucks were forks. He made the stalk from 500 yards down to 200 yards. He made the 200 yard shot with is 25-06 shooting 100 nosler ballistic tips. The buck ran 10 yards before dropping. This is his first coues buck and he is thrilled about it. This buck is entered in the big buck contest and gross scores at 53 3/8. Not a monster by any means but we are both very proud of this buck.
